To the dispatch desk — as discussed, the Gorsefield quarry site still has no working printer, so payroll has produced paper payslips for all fourteen crew members there. The sealed envelope bundle is in the locked drawer at the Ellwick office reception, marked with this week's date. Please ensure the run happens before Thursday noon, as the crew rotates off-site Friday. The envelopes must stay sealed and together at all times in transit. The confidential hand-over instruction for the courier appears directly below.

dispatch memo: the silmir norius courier leaves the ulaiel ledger at gate 8946 under passcode 174913

CI Troubleshooting: Digest Scheduler Flake

The Mailloom batch digest job on the Quartzline pipeline intermittently fires twice when the scheduler node restarts mid-window. This is a deduplication gap, not a privilege issue: the job runs under the scoped digest-runner role with no broadened access. Mitigation is an idempotency lock added in release 4.2 of the Fennwick scheduler. For audit purposes, each digest run emits a trace record; the most recent one is reproduced below.

session token of kahag-bawip = htk6_729d08

// AGG_FLUSH_INTERVAL_MS sets how often the Quillstack metrics sidecar
// flushes aggregated series to the Harrowmere collector. Release managers:
// treat this as a tuning knob with real blast radius. Shorter intervals
// raise collector write load across the whole fleet; longer intervals
// widen the data-loss window if a pod is evicted mid-cycle. 10s is the
// agreed fleet default — change it only with a staged rollout and a
// capacity check. Verify the canary against the trace recorded below.

session token of yajep-hahaf = htk31_bdf9e6857d57a699ce425c2d94acb7d

**Q: How is offline mode enabled for Trailnote field surveys?**

Set `offline_cache` in the release config. Surveys sync on reconnect; conflicts resolve newest-wins. Don't ship a release without verifying the cache migration. To restore the offline keystore after a wipe, enter the recovery passphrase below:

strongbox words: rusael-wenmir-quenir-ralvan-novix-holath-belax